Common Causes of Boat Accidents in Baltimore

Boat crashes and watercraft accidents happen for many of the same reasons as car accidents—but with fewer rules and less enforcement on the water, the risks are often greater. Common causes of boat accidents include:

  • Operator inattention or inexperience
  • Speeding or reckless driving
  • Boating under the influence (BUI)
  • Failure to keep a proper lookout
  • Overcrowded or overloaded boats
  • Defective equipment or mechanical failure
  • Failure to follow navigation rules
  • Lack of safety equipment (life jackets, radios, etc.)

From jet skis and sailboats to fishing vessels and commercial charters, every watercraft carries risks. When the people responsible don’t follow safety rules or act carelessly, the results can be catastrophic.

Who Can Be Held Liable for a Boat Accident in Baltimore?

Liability in a boating accident depends on who owned, operated, or maintained the vessel—and how their actions (or inaction) caused harm. We pursue claims against negligent boat operators, whether they were driving recklessly, impaired, or distracted. We also pursue claims against goat owners who allowed untrained or unsafe individuals to use their vessels, as well as rental companies or tour operators who failed to maintain the boat or warn users of hazards. Boat accident claims may involve manufacturers if a defective part contributed to the accident or even other passengers if their behavior interfered with safe operation. We also pursue claims against commercial boating companies such as ferries, water taxis, or fishing charters when applicable.

When the U.S. Coast Guard or Maryland Natural Resources Police investigate an accident, they may issue citations or collect valuable evidence. We use this information, along with independent investigation and expert analysis, to prove fault and build a strong case.

What If I Was Hurt on a Commercial or Charter Boat?

If you were injured while aboard a charter boat, fishing tour, or ferry, your case might involve different legal rules. These vessels are often governed by maritime or admiralty law, which can affect critical legal questions like who is liable for the accident, what damages are available, and how long you have to file a claim.

You may also have rights under the Jones Act or other federal laws, depending on your role and where the accident occurred. Our team understands the intricacies of maritime law and is prepared to handle both state and federal claims.

How Long Do I Have to File a Boat Accident Claim in Maryland?

Under Maryland law,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ims is typically three years from the date of the accident. However, if your accident involved a government-owned vessel, special notice requirements may apply. If the case involves maritime law, federal rules and limitations may override state deadlines.
